Bicol Region

Bicol Region is one of the regions of the Philippines. It consists of six provinces, namely, Albay, Camarines Norte, Camarines Sur, Catanduanes, Masbate, and Sorsogon. The region occupies the Bicol Peninsula at the southeastern end of Luzon island. The inhabitants speak Bicolano, and the regional capital, commercial/financial center and transportation hub is Legazpi City.

Small-scale Logging Leads To Clear-cutting In Brazilian Amazon
A team of scientists, led by the Carnegie Institution's Greg Asner, is the first to quantify the relationship between selective logging, where loggers extract individual trees from the rain forest, and complete deforestation. They found that 16 percent of selectively logged rain forests were completely clear-cut within one year and 32 percent of logged areas were completely cleared within four years. Virtually all of this double damage occurs within 15 miles (25 km) miles of major roads.

Experiments Prove Existence Of Atomic Chain 'Anchors'
Atoms at the ends of self-assembled atomic chains act like anchors with lower energy levels than the "links"in the chain, according to new measurements by physicists at the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ST).

Study By US, Hebrew University Scientists Sheds Light On How Bacteria
Persistence pays off -- for bacteria as well as people. Researchers at the Hebrew University of Jerusalem and Rockefeller University in New York have demonstrated the constant presence of antibiotic-tolerant "persistent cells"within bacteria colonies and have shown, through mathematical modeling, how these cells develop into "normal"cells following their survival of even heavy dosages of antibiotics.

Women Are Receiving Less Aggressive Treatment For Chest Pain And Heart
Women with one of a group of heart problems known as acute coronary syndromes (ACS) are almost one-third less likely to receive invasive treatments when compared with men with the same conditions, according to data from an international study of more than 12,000 people. Consequently, women are about one-sixth more likely than men to suffer recurrent heart problems, reports the new paper, to be published in the Nov. 15 issue of the Journal of the American College of Cardiology.
